The Volumetric Weight Factor in Plush Logistics

Warning: The Jellycat Sky Dragon is a lightweight but somewhat voluminous item. International carriers calculate international shipping fees based on whichever is greater: actual weight or volumetric weight. Because plushies require a box to maintain their shape and prevent crushing, the box size might trigger a volumetric weight charge that exceeds the actual weight of the dragon. Utilizing a freight forwarder that offers repacking services can help minimize this cost by reducing empty space in the carton.

Malaysian Import Regulations and Duty Considerations

When importing goods into Malaysia, it is vital to stay updated on import duties. As of 2026, the de minimis value for customs tax in Malaysia remains a key factor. If your total shipment value (including shipping) exceeds the threshold, you may be liable for Sales and Service Tax (SST). Keeping your individual shipments below this value, or understanding the GST/VAT implications beforehand, ensures there are no surprises upon arrival at KLIA.
